    ---Base Stats
    Maximum Points: 10
    Base Stats are the stats a Pokemon has when it is level 100 without any EV's no IV's, and no stat enhancements. Sound's confusing? Not really. Is your Pokemon defence-oriented? Then have it's highest stats in Defence or Special Defence. Is your Pokemon like Chancey? Then give it a jaw-dropping amount of HP. If your Pokemon is an evolution or pre-evolution of an existing Pokemon, then go to that Pokemon's Dex page on Serebii, and make your Pokemon stats a little higher or lower, respectively. Also, try to be reasonable. Don't make your Spiritomb pre-evo have base stats of 1000/1000/1000/1000/1000/1000.

    There are 6 Stat areas, and each need to be filled out in this format:
    HP: /Atk: /Def: /SpA: /SpD: /Spe:

    Judging: We will judge this area on how realistic it is. No bonus points will be rewarded. Completing this area will get at least 10 points. Failure in completing this area will recieve 0 points.

    ---Art (Design)/Sprite
    Maximum Points: 10
    Now it is time to design your own Pokemon! Have it look like it would, considering everything else. If your Pokemon has superior defence, then you could make it look like it has a hard outer-covering. Also, if your Pokemon is Fire type, don't make it have raindrops on its body. Be realistic! You don't have to do both the Art and the Sprite, just either or. We won't judge on your art skills, just if you do it! If you absolutley can't turn in a Sprite or a piece of art depicting your Pokemon, then write a well-detailed description (with at least 4 lines). If you can draw/sprite, then you don't have to turn in both, unless you want to wow us! You can also turn in a shiny version or description, telling us the different colors.

    Judging: We will judge this area based on if they do it. This is probably the hardest aspect so far, so we'll be lucky if anyone even does it. Exceptional art skills or writing 4+ lines will get bonus points, if a description is less than 4 lines, less points will be rewarded. We will not judge on how well the art is! If they are realistic with their art or writing, they will at least get 10 points.
